The Power of Perseverance: Deciphering the Meaning of "Inverse Condemnation" by Kill No Albatross
As a music enthusiast, I recently had the opportunity to listen to "Inverse Condemnation" by Kill No Albatross, and I was struck by the vivid imagery and poignant lyrics. The song delves into the themes of isolation, longing for change, and the struggle to break free from a stagnant and oppressive environment. In this article, I will explore the meaning behind this powerful track and share my personal experience with the song.
Imprisoned by Despair
The opening lines of the song, "Back along this road that I call a home, forging new connections, but every time it feels February air chills to the bone", set the tone for the emotional journey that follows. The narrator is trapped in a familiar environment, desperate to form new connections or experiences, but consistently thwarted by a chilling and isolating atmosphere. This sense of confinement is magnified by the repetition of the phrase "Cold and dark environment, black and white walls trap us here", which emphasizes the oppressive nature of the surroundings.
The Struggle for Liberation
The constant struggle to break free is symbolized by the lines "The tide rips me away, rips me away". This "tide" is a powerful force that keeps the narrator grounded, making it difficult for them to explore new possibilities or horizons. The repetition of this phrase in the chorus, "Now I’m staring at the wall, standing by myself, these optimistic thoughts are like water through my bones", highlights the narrator’s anguish and frustration.
Dissatisfaction and Discontent
The lyrics also explore the narrator’s dissatisfaction with their current circumstances, which penetrates even their dreams. The line "And back to these cold days that make me feel, oh, they’re in the back of my dreams" suggests that the oppression is so ingrained that it has become a habitual part of their subconscious mind. This sentiment is poignant, as it highlights the impact of the environment on the narrator’s psyche, making it difficult for them to escape the cycle of despair.
A Beacon of Hope
Despite the bleakness of the situation, the song concludes on a hopeful note. The repetition of the phrase "Sunrise, morning light" is a beautiful metaphor for a new beginning, a chance for change and growth. This hopeful sentiment is a powerful testament to the human spirit’s capacity for resilience and adaptation.

Conclusion
"Inverse Condemnation" by Kill No Albatross is a masterful exploration of the human experience, capturing the frustration, despair, and desperation that can come with feeling trapped and isolated. However, it is also a testament to the power of perseverance and the human desire for freedom. The repetition of the phrase "Sunrise, morning light" serves as a poignant reminder that even in the darkest of times, hope and change are always possible.
